1. Choose a Qualified Dentist for the Procedure

Essential Precautions and Guidelines for a Safe and Successful Root Canal Treatment Experience

  The first step toward a successful root canal treatment is selecting a qualified dentist. Researching potential candidates involves checking their credentials, experience, and patient reviews. A dentist with a specialization in endodontics can be particularly beneficial. These dentists have advanced training specifically in root canal procedures, which increases the likelihood of a positive outcome.

  When meeting with a dentist, feel free to ask questions about their experience with root canal treatments. Inquire about cases similar to yours and how they address potential complications. A reputable dentist should provide transparent answers and instill confidence in their abilities.

  Additionally, consider the dental practices environment. A welcoming and well-organized office can significantly impact your experience. The use of modern technology and techniques is also essential for ensuring effective and comfortable treatment.

  

2. Understand the Root Canal Procedure in Detail

  Understanding what to expect during a root canal can help alleviate anxiety. A root canal involves the removal of infected or damaged pulp from inside a tooth, followed by cleaning, disinfection, and filling of the empty space. Familiarizing yourself with this process enables you to stay mentally prepared.

  During the procedure, dentists typically use local anesthesia to numb the affected area, allowing for a pain-free experience. Knowing this can help ease fears about discomfort. Its also important to understand that patients may experience some pressure during the treatment, but pain should not be expected.

  

  

3. Prepare for the Treatment Effectively

  Preparation for root canal treatment plays a key role in ensuring safety and success. Before the appointment, it’s advisable to discuss any specific health conditions with your dentist, including medications, allergies, and prior dental experiences. This knowledge helps the dentist tailor the approach to meet your individual needs.

  It’s also smart to have a clear plan after your procedure. Make arrangements for transportation if sedation is used, as you may not feel comfortable driving. Additionally, its wise to schedule some downtime afterward, as patients may prefer to rest after the procedure, which helps with healing.

  Make sure to follow any pre-treatment instructions provided by your dentist. For example, if advised to avoid certain foods or medications on the day of the procedure, do so to minimize any issues. Effective preparation can set the stage for a smoother treatment experience

  

4. Follow Post-Treatment Guidelines Closely

  The post-treatment phase of a root canal is crucial for recovery. Following your dentists aftercare instructions can significantly affect healing and the overall success of the procedure. Some common recommendations may include avoiding certain foods for a few days, as well as staying away from chewing on the treated side of your mouth until it feels normal.

  Pain management is often a part of recovery, and your dentist may prescribe medications to relieve discomfort. Take these as directed, and don’t hesitate to reach out to your dentist if you experience severe pain or swelling, as these could be signs of complications.

  Moreover, keep all follow-up appointments to ensure that healing is progressing as expected. Regular check-ups allow your dentist to monitor the treatment area and address any concerns promptly. This proactive approach is vital for maintaining good dental health long after the procedure is completed.
